# fragments of now

Two vertical fields - pale yellow-green and deep slate - leaning into each other across a thin line of light. A moment caught mid-thought, a conversation paused. Cinematic and very still. So much held in that narrow space between.

Using colors drawn from nature, Rita works the painting slowly - layering, softening, and returning until the image finds its own balance.

### About The Artist Content

Rita Matos (b. 1988) is a Portuguese-born, London-based mixed media artist. Working from her studio in London, she creates paintings informed by her surroundings and emotional landscape, using abstraction as a means of reflection and inquiry.

Her practice is guided by an intuitive process of mark-making, producing works that range from large-scale, gestural compositions to more intimate paintings. Through layered applications of color, Matos combines expressive, physical gestures with moments of restraint and carefully considered abstract imagery, allowing each work to evolve organically through the act of making.

Central to her work are ideas of accumulation and disappearance, surface and depth, and fragmentation and cohesion. She approaches painting as a process of construction and deconstruction - adding, erasing, and reworking the surface -where each mark becomes a trace of time and experience. Painting thus functions as an act of remembrance, capturing the residue of both presence and absence.

Her work has been exhibited in solo and group exhibitions and is held in private collections internationally.
